Civil Engineer Technician 2 / Structural

Vancouver, WA 98662On-sitePosted 11 hours ago
Business Services & Consulting

About the Role

Join AZAD Technology Partners as a Civil Engineer Technician and provide experienced technical, organizational, and design support to the Structural and Civil Engineering organization within a regional utility. Work associated with this position will be directly related to design project assignmentsfor substation, transmission lines, telecommunication sites, and facilities as they affect the transmission system, with the primary responsibility of coordinating project information, design information, drawings, and documentation between organization and external engineering, materials, and construction vendors.

This is a 2 years plus consultant position with high probability of long term and ongoing continued employment. The position is located in Vancouver, Washington and is hybrid with onsite work 1 - 2 days weekly with upwards of 5% field travel. The beginning hourly pay rate for this position (which includes a health and welfare fringe benefit of $4.41) is $40.35.

The ideal candidate must possess the minimum qualifications:

A degree in engineering, mathematics, computer science or a closely related field is preferred.
1 year of experience is required with an applicable bachelor's degree.
3 years of experience is required with an associate degree in an applicable field.
5 years of experience is required without a degree or applicable degree.
Experience must include specific civil and/or structural engineering technician experience and demonstrate a wide range of project tasks.
3 years of experience in the following is required:
MicroStation CAD platform and associated add-on products, preferably MicroStation 3D.
InRoads/OpenRoads, add-on to MicroStation, or similar.
Maintaining drawing and engineering records using ProjectWise or similar document management software.
Experience with SharePoint and Microsoft Office products such as Outlook, Excel, Word, and PowerPoint.
